non-coherent DMA support for AX45MP
====================================

On the Andes AX45MP core, cache coherency is a specification option so it
may not be supported. In this case DMA will fail. To get around with this
issue this patch series does the below:

1] Andes alternative ports is implemented as errata which checks if the
IOCP is missing and only then applies to CMO errata. One vendor specific
SBI EXT (ANDES_SBI_EXT_IOCP_SW_WORKAROUND) is implemented as part of
errata.

Below are the configs which Andes port provides (and are selected by
RZ/Five):
      - ERRATA_ANDES
      - ERRATA_ANDES_CMO

OpenSBI patch supporting ANDES_SBI_EXT_IOCP_SW_WORKAROUND SBI is now
part v1.3 release.

2] Andes AX45MP core has a Programmable Physical Memory Attributes (PMA)
block that allows dynamic adjustment of memory attributes in the runtime.
It contains a configurable amount of PMA entries implemented as CSR
registers to control the attributes of memory locations in interest.
OpenSBI configures the PMA regions as required and creates a reserve memory
node and propagates it to the higher boot stack.

Currently OpenSBI (upstream) configures the required PMA region and passes
this a shared DMA pool to Linux.

    reserved-memory {
        #address-cells = <2>;
        #size-cells = <2>;
        ranges;

        pma_resv0@58000000 {
            compatible = "shared-dma-pool";
            reg = <0x0 0x58000000 0x0 0x08000000>;
            no-map;
            linux,dma-default;
        };
    };

The above shared DMA pool gets appended to Linux DTB so the DMA memory
requests go through this region.

3] We provide callbacks to synchronize specific content between memory and
cache.

4] RZ/Five SoC selects the below configs
        - AX45MP_L2_CACHE
        - DMA_GLOBAL_POOL
        - ERRATA_ANDES
        - ERRATA_ANDES_CMO

Add required ports of the Alternative scheme for Andes CPU cores.

I/O Coherence Port (IOCP) provides an AXI interface for connecting external
non-caching masters, such as DMA controllers. IOCP is a specification
option and is disabled on the Renesas RZ/Five SoC due to this reason cache
management needs a software workaround.

+config ERRATA_ANDES
+	bool "Andes AX45MP errata"
+	depends on RISCV_ALTERNATIVE
+	help
+	  All Andes errata Kconfig depend on this Kconfig. Disabling
+	  this Kconfig will disable all Andes errata. Please say "Y"
+	  here if your platform uses Andes CPU cores.
+
+	  Otherwise, please say "N" here to avoid unnecessary overhead.
+
+config ERRATA_ANDES_CMO
+	bool "Apply Andes cache management errata"
+	depends on ERRATA_ANDES && MMU && ARCH_R9A07G043
+	select RISCV_DMA_NONCOHERENT
+	default y
+	help
+	  This will apply the cache management errata to handle the
+	  non-standard handling on non-coherent operations on Andes cores.
+
+	  If you don't know what to do here, say "Y".

diff --git a/arch/riscv/errata/andes/errata.c b/arch/riscv/errata/andes/errata.c
new file mode 100644
index 000000000000..197db68cc8da
--- /dev/null
+++ b/arch/riscv/errata/andes/errata.c
@@ -0,0 +1,66 @@
+// SPDX-License-Identifier: GPL-2.0-only
+/*
+ * Erratas to be applied for Andes CPU cores
+ *
+ *  Copyright (C) 2023 Renesas Electronics Corporation.
+ *
+ * Author: Lad Prabhakar <prabhakar.mahadev-lad.rj@bp.renesas.com>
+ */
+
+#include <linux/memory.h>
+#include <linux/module.h>
+
+#include <asm/alternative.h>
+#include <asm/cacheflush.h>
+#include <asm/errata_list.h>
+#include <asm/patch.h>
+#include <asm/processor.h>
+#include <asm/sbi.h>
+#include <asm/vendorid_list.h>
+
+#define ANDESTECH_AX45MP_MARCHID	0x8000000000008a45UL
+#define ANDESTECH_AX45MP_MIMPID		0x500UL
+#define ANDESTECH_SBI_EXT_ANDES		0x0900031E
+
+#define ANDES_SBI_EXT_IOCP_SW_WORKAROUND	1
+
+static long ax45mp_iocp_sw_workaround(void)
+{
+	struct sbiret ret;
+
+	/*
+	 * ANDES_SBI_EXT_IOCP_SW_WORKAROUND SBI EXT checks if the IOCP is missing and
+	 * cache is controllable only then CMO will be applied to the platform.
+	 */
+	ret = sbi_ecall(ANDESTECH_SBI_EXT_ANDES, ANDES_SBI_EXT_IOCP_SW_WORKAROUND,
+			0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0);
+
+	return ret.error ? 0 : ret.value;
+}
+
+static bool errata_probe_iocp(unsigned int stage, unsigned long arch_id, unsigned long impid)
+{
+	if (!IS_ENABLED(CONFIG_ERRATA_ANDES_CMO))
+		return false;
+
+	if (arch_id != ANDESTECH_AX45MP_MARCHID || impid != ANDESTECH_AX45MP_MIMPID)
+		return false;
+
+	if (!ax45mp_iocp_sw_workaround())
+		return false;
+
+	/* Set this just to make core cbo code happy */
+	riscv_cbom_block_size = 1;
+	riscv_noncoherent_supported();
+
+	return true;
+}
+
+void __init_or_module andes_errata_patch_func(struct alt_entry *begin, struct alt_entry *end,
+					      unsigned long archid, unsigned long impid,
+					      unsigned int stage)
+{
+	errata_probe_iocp(stage, archid, impid);
+
+	/* we have nothing to patch here ATM so just return back */
+}

Introduce support for nonstandard noncoherent systems in the RISC-V
architecture. It enables function pointer support to handle cache
management in such systems.

This patch adds a new configuration option called
"RISCV_NONSTANDARD_CACHE_OPS." This option is a boolean flag that
depends on "RISCV_DMA_NONCOHERENT" and enables the function pointer
support for cache management in nonstandard noncoherent systems.

I/O Coherence Port (IOCP) provides an AXI interface for connecting
external non-caching masters, such as DMA controllers. The accesses
from IOCP are coherent with D-Caches and L2 Cache.

IOCP is a specification option and is disabled on the Renesas RZ/Five
SoC due to this reason IP blocks using DMA will fail.

The Andes AX45MP core has a Programmable Physical Memory Attributes (PMA)
block that allows dynamic adjustment of memory attributes in the runtime.
It contains a configurable amount of PMA entries implemented as CSR
registers to control the attributes of memory locations in interest.
Below are the memory attributes supported:
* Device, Non-bufferable
* Device, bufferable
* Memory, Non-cacheable, Non-bufferable
* Memory, Non-cacheable, Bufferable
* Memory, Write-back, No-allocate
* Memory, Write-back, Read-allocate
* Memory, Write-back, Write-allocate
* Memory, Write-back, Read and Write-allocate

More info about PMA (section 10.3):
Link: http://www.andestech.com/wp-content/uploads/AX45MP-1C-Rev.-5.0.0-Datasheet.pdf

As a workaround for SoCs with IOCP disabled CMO needs to be handled by
software. Firstly OpenSBI configures the memory region as
"Memory, Non-cacheable, Bufferable" and passes this region as a global
shared dma pool as a DT node. With DMA_GLOBAL_POOL enabled all DMA
allocations happen from this region and synchronization callbacks are
implemented to synchronize when doing DMA transactions.

Example PMA region passes as a DT node from OpenSBI:
    reserved-memory {
        #address-cells = <2>;
        #size-cells = <2>;
        ranges;

        pma_resv0@58000000 {
            compatible = "shared-dma-pool";
            reg = <0x0 0x58000000 0x0 0x08000000>;
            no-map;
            linux,dma-default;
        };
    };

diff --git a/drivers/cache/ax45mp_cache.c b/drivers/cache/ax45mp_cache.c
new file mode 100644
index 000000000000..01b69356fa34
--- /dev/null
+++ b/drivers/cache/ax45mp_cache.c
@@ -0,0 +1,213 @@
+// SPDX-License-Identifier: GPL-2.0
+/*
+ * non-coherent cache functions for Andes AX45MP
+ *
+ * Copyright (C) 2023 Renesas Electronics Corp.
+ */
+
+#include <linux/cacheflush.h>
+#include <linux/cacheinfo.h>
+#include <linux/dma-direction.h>
+#include <linux/of_address.h>
+#include <linux/of_platform.h>
+
+#include <asm/dma-noncoherent.h>
+
+/* L2 cache registers */
+#define AX45MP_L2C_REG_CTL_OFFSET		0x8
+
+#define AX45MP_L2C_REG_C0_CMD_OFFSET		0x40
+#define AX45MP_L2C_REG_C0_ACC_OFFSET		0x48
+#define AX45MP_L2C_REG_STATUS_OFFSET		0x80
+
+/* D-cache operation */
+#define AX45MP_CCTL_L1D_VA_INVAL		0 /* Invalidate an L1 cache entry */
+#define AX45MP_CCTL_L1D_VA_WB			1 /* Write-back an L1 cache entry */
+
+/* L2 CCTL status */
+#define AX45MP_CCTL_L2_STATUS_IDLE		0
+
+/* L2 CCTL status cores mask */
+#define AX45MP_CCTL_L2_STATUS_C0_MASK		0xf
+
+/* L2 cache operation */
+#define AX45MP_CCTL_L2_PA_INVAL			0x8 /* Invalidate an L2 cache entry */
+#define AX45MP_CCTL_L2_PA_WB			0x9 /* Write-back an L2 cache entry */
+
+#define AX45MP_L2C_REG_PER_CORE_OFFSET		0x10
+#define AX45MP_CCTL_L2_STATUS_PER_CORE_OFFSET	4
+
+#define AX45MP_L2C_REG_CN_CMD_OFFSET(n)	\
+	(AX45MP_L2C_REG_C0_CMD_OFFSET + ((n) * AX45MP_L2C_REG_PER_CORE_OFFSET))
+#define AX45MP_L2C_REG_CN_ACC_OFFSET(n)	\
+	(AX45MP_L2C_REG_C0_ACC_OFFSET + ((n) * AX45MP_L2C_REG_PER_CORE_OFFSET))
+#define AX45MP_CCTL_L2_STATUS_CN_MASK(n)	\
+	(AX45MP_CCTL_L2_STATUS_C0_MASK << ((n) * AX45MP_CCTL_L2_STATUS_PER_CORE_OFFSET))
+
+#define AX45MP_CCTL_REG_UCCTLBEGINADDR_NUM	0x80b
+#define AX45MP_CCTL_REG_UCCTLCOMMAND_NUM	0x80c
+
+#define AX45MP_CACHE_LINE_SIZE			64
+
+struct ax45mp_priv {
+	void __iomem *l2c_base;
+	u32 ax45mp_cache_line_size;
+};
+
+static struct ax45mp_priv ax45mp_priv;
+
+/* L2 Cache operations */
+static inline uint32_t ax45mp_cpu_l2c_get_cctl_status(void)
+{
+	return readl(ax45mp_priv.l2c_base + AX45MP_L2C_REG_STATUS_OFFSET);
+}
+
+static void ax45mp_cpu_cache_operation(unsigned long start, unsigned long end,
+				       unsigned int l1_op, unsigned int l2_op)
+{
+	unsigned long line_size = ax45mp_priv.ax45mp_cache_line_size;
+	void __iomem *base = ax45mp_priv.l2c_base;
+	int mhartid = smp_processor_id();
+	unsigned long pa;
+
+	while (end > start) {
+		csr_write(AX45MP_CCTL_REG_UCCTLBEGINADDR_NUM, start);
+		csr_write(AX45MP_CCTL_REG_UCCTLCOMMAND_NUM, l1_op);
+
+		pa = virt_to_phys((void *)start);
+		writel(pa, base + AX45MP_L2C_REG_CN_ACC_OFFSET(mhartid));
+		writel(l2_op, base + AX45MP_L2C_REG_CN_CMD_OFFSET(mhartid));
+		while ((ax45mp_cpu_l2c_get_cctl_status() &
+			AX45MP_CCTL_L2_STATUS_CN_MASK(mhartid)) !=
+			AX45MP_CCTL_L2_STATUS_IDLE)
+			;
+
+		start += line_size;
+	}
+}
+
+/* Write-back L1 and L2 cache entry */
+static inline void ax45mp_cpu_dcache_wb_range(unsigned long start, unsigned long end)
+{
+	ax45mp_cpu_cache_operation(start, end, AX45MP_CCTL_L1D_VA_WB,
+				   AX45MP_CCTL_L2_PA_WB);
+}
+
+/* Invalidate the L1 and L2 cache entry */
+static inline void ax45mp_cpu_dcache_inval_range(unsigned long start, unsigned long end)
+{
+	ax45mp_cpu_cache_operation(start, end, AX45MP_CCTL_L1D_VA_INVAL,
+				   AX45MP_CCTL_L2_PA_INVAL);
+}
+
+static void ax45mp_dma_cache_inv(phys_addr_t paddr, size_t size)
+{
+	unsigned long start = (unsigned long)phys_to_virt(paddr);
+	unsigned long end = start + size;
+	unsigned long line_size;
+	unsigned long flags;
+
+	if (unlikely(start == end))
+		return;
+
+	line_size = ax45mp_priv.ax45mp_cache_line_size;
+
+	start = start & (~(line_size - 1));
+	end = ((end + line_size - 1) & (~(line_size - 1)));
+
+	local_irq_save(flags);
+
+	ax45mp_cpu_dcache_inval_range(start, end);
+
+	local_irq_restore(flags);
+}
+
+static void ax45mp_dma_cache_wback(phys_addr_t paddr, size_t size)
+{
+	unsigned long start = (unsigned long)phys_to_virt(paddr);
+	unsigned long end = start + size;
+	unsigned long line_size;
+	unsigned long flags;
+
+	line_size = ax45mp_priv.ax45mp_cache_line_size;
+	start = start & (~(line_size - 1));
+	local_irq_save(flags);
+	ax45mp_cpu_dcache_wb_range(start, end);
+	local_irq_restore(flags);
+}
+
+static void ax45mp_dma_cache_wback_inv(phys_addr_t paddr, size_t size)
+{
+	ax45mp_dma_cache_wback(paddr, size);
+	ax45mp_dma_cache_inv(paddr, size);
+}
+
+static int ax45mp_get_l2_line_size(struct device_node *np)
+{
+	int ret;
+
+	ret = of_property_read_u32(np, "cache-line-size", &ax45mp_priv.ax45mp_cache_line_size);
+	if (ret) {
+		pr_err("Failed to get cache-line-size, defaulting to 64 bytes\n");
+		return ret;
+	}
+
+	if (ax45mp_priv.ax45mp_cache_line_size != AX45MP_CACHE_LINE_SIZE) {
+		pr_err("Expected cache-line-size to be 64 bytes (found:%u)\n",
+		       ax45mp_priv.ax45mp_cache_line_size);
+		return -EINVAL;
+	}
+
+	return 0;
+}
+
+static const struct riscv_cache_ops ax45mp_cmo_ops __initdata = {
+	.wback = &ax45mp_dma_cache_wback,
+	.inv = &ax45mp_dma_cache_inv,
+	.wback_inv = &ax45mp_dma_cache_wback_inv,
+};
+
+static const struct of_device_id ax45mp_cache_ids[] = {
+	{ .compatible = "andestech,ax45mp-cache" },
+	{ /* sentinel */ }
+};
+
+static int __init ax45mp_cache_init(void)
+{
+	struct device_node *np;
+	struct resource res;
+	int ret;
+
+	np = of_find_matching_node(NULL, ax45mp_cache_ids);
+	if (!of_device_is_available(np))
+		return -ENODEV;
+
+	ret = of_address_to_resource(np, 0, &res);
+	if (ret)
+		return ret;
+
+	/*
+	 * If IOCP is present on the Andes AX45MP core riscv_cbom_block_size
+	 * will be 0 for sure, so we can definitely rely on it. If
+	 * riscv_cbom_block_size = 0 we don't need to handle CMO using SW any
+	 * more so we just return success here and only if its being set we
+	 * continue further in the probe path.
+	 */
+	if (!riscv_cbom_block_size)
+		return 0;
+
+	ax45mp_priv.l2c_base = ioremap(res.start, resource_size(&res));
+	if (!ax45mp_priv.l2c_base)
+		return -ENOMEM;
+
+	ret = ax45mp_get_l2_line_size(np);
+	if (ret) {
+		iounmap(ax45mp_priv.l2c_base);
+		return ret;
+	}
+
+	riscv_noncoherent_register_cache_ops(&ax45mp_cmo_ops);
+
+	return 0;
+}
+early_initcall(ax45mp_cache_init);
